We would like to share an important update regarding recent VAT changes affecting tourism services in Zimbabwe, and to outline our approach in response.
As confirmed in the 2026 National Budget, previously zero rated transfers and activities are now being standard rated at 15.5% VAT. This new tax having come into effect on 1 January 2026. VAT on accommodation has increased marginally from 15% to 15.5%. Most lodge operators are absorbing the additional 0.5% VAT on accommodation, therefore the impact of this change is felt primarily on transfers, activities and park fees.
